Capacity
- The WD30EZRX hard drive has a storage capacity of 3 Terabytes (TB). This means that it can store a significant amount of data, including high-definition videos, large applications, and files. The form factor of the hard drive is 3.5 inches, which is a standard size for most desktop computers.

Interface and Speed
- The hard drive’s interface is Serial ATA (SATA) 6GBPS, which is a standard interface for modern-day hard drives. The SATA interface allows for fast transfer of data between the hard drive and the motherboard. It supports data transfer speeds of up to 6 gigabits per second (Gbps), which is six times faster than the previous generation SATA interface.
- The WD30EZRX hard drive has a rotational speed of 5,400 revolutions per minute (RPM). This is lower than the typical 7,200 RPM speed of most hard drives. The lower RPM is beneficial in that it consumes less power, produces less noise, and generates less heat. This makes it suitable for use in quiet environments and in systems where power consumption is a concern.

Cache Size
The cache size of a hard drive refers to the amount of memory that is used to temporarily store frequently accessed data. The WD30EZRX hard drive has a cache size of 64 Megabytes (MB). This allows it to quickly access frequently accessed data, thereby improving the hard drive’s performance.

Energy Efficiency
- The WD30EZRX hard drive is designed to consume less power than other hard drives. It is rated to consume up to 3.3 watts when idle, and up to 5.5 watts when reading or writing data. This energy-efficient design is beneficial in reducing electricity bills and environmental impact.
